12 January, 2010 | 2.49PMThousands of DJs submit charts to Beatport every month, including some of the world’s most influential spinners, so it’s always interesting to collate and analyse the data.
We decided to go right back to the very beginning of 2009 and collect all of the year’s DJ charts on Beatport, to find out what the 50 most charted tracks of 2009 were.
Tech house, techno, house, and deep house dominate the year end chart, although there is a sprinkling of progressive house and electro house.
The most charted track of 2009 was Dennis Ferrer’s late house hit ‘Hey Hey’, which captivated DJs around the world with its classic house roots and catchy vocals upon release in November.
Joris Voorn’s former Beatport No.1 techno track ‘Sweep The Floor’ was the second most charted track of 2009, followed by Cirez D aka Eric Prydz’ ‘On Off’. Newcomers Coyu & Edu Imbernon reached No.4 with their low-slung tech house cut ‘El Baile Aleman’, and Saeed Younan scored a hit with his Viva-sponsored track ‘Backroom Honey’.
